چکیده انگلیسی
Super-uniform single crystal ZnO nanohelices synthesized by Sb induced thermal evaporation is reported. The ZnO nanohelices as a whole have an axial direction of ã0001ã, perfect hexagonal cross section and length of tens of micrometres. There are six blocks in each period of the helices, and they grow along six equivalent directions ã01Ì11ã. The typical pitch distance, mean diameter and thickness of the nanowire is about 600, 400 and 100Â nm. Calculation according to a simple model shows that the helical structure is energetically favourable. It could be used as photonic crystals or construct blocks in nanoscale optoelectronic and electromechanical systems. In addition to ZnO nanohelices, zigzag ZnO nanostructures were also obtained.
